Malicious code in xerohub-discord-voice-v3 (npm)

Do not edit below this line.=-_ ## Source: amazon-inspector (5a2e867e455a79a59e233b1536348eca9ba4b72c217997c4ceea032e7a5ad2fe) Xerohub_Voice.js exfiltrates the caller-supplied Discord user token to a hardcoded discord.com webhook owned by the package author. startVoiceJoiner() calls sendToDeveloperBackend, which posts a message containing the raw token, the Discord username, the target guild ID, and the target voice channel ID via axios.post to a fixed discord.com/api/webhooks/1528726419046404196/... URL used as a fallback whenever DISCORD_WEBHOOK_URL is unset. The exfil fires unconditionally before the voice logic runs, so any consumer of the advertised 'discord voice client' functionality leaks their Discord auth token — full account takeover material — along with the username and target server/channel metadata to the author on first use. Neither the token exfiltration nor the identity/metadata relay is documented.

Potential Impact
Users of the affected versions of xerohub-discord-voice-v3 risk full Discord account takeover due to the unconditional exfiltration of their authentication tokens and associated metadata to an attacker-controlled webhook. This compromises user accounts, privacy, and potentially any Discord servers or channels the user has access to. The impact is severe given the direct leak of authentication credentials.
Mitigation Recommendations
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Until a fix is available, users should avoid using xerohub-discord-voice-v3 versions 3.0.0 through 3.0.3 and remove the package from their environments.
